Disassembly and Rebuild Procedure

Once a valve arrives, we tear it down fully, examine key surfaces, and replace worn or damaged parts using components we stock in-house, cutting out OEM lead times.

  • Seal and Gasket Replacement: Worn seals and gaskets are replaced with new components during every rebuild.
  • Leak and Pressure Testing: The reassembled unit is leak-tested and pressure-tested to verify it meets published specs.
  • In-House Parts Sourcing: Many repairs use components sourced from our inventory of 17,000+ units.
  • Teardown: Every valve is disassembled for internal inspection.

Diagnostic Testing

We carry out full diagnostics on every valve, including flow gain, leakage, pressure shift, and frequency testing. Our test facility supports performance logging and report generation. Our pre-shipment testing verifies consistent performance.

Maintenance Tips

  • Store spare MOOG D061-9320 valves in a clean, dry environment to prevent corrosion and contamination.
  • Perform fluid analysis to detect contamination early and prevent system damage.
  • Use only manufacturer-recommended hydraulic fluids to protect internal valve surfaces.
